Flexible and Future Proofed
Whether
your application calls for band selective, channel selective or a combination
of both, the Node A platform is capable of meeting the needs of any single band/single
operator requirements or can be expanded to address full multi-band/multiple
operator applications.
The A stands for technology Agnostic meaning regardless of protocols,
spectrum reassignments, or whatever new wireless technologies may emerge, modification
and expansion of your system will be quickly achieved.
By design, the Node As modular scalable architecture allows the user to
quickly modify, upgrade or expand the repeater platform by simply adding additional
RF cards and software features. The platform is available in medium and high
power classes making it ideal for driving both passive and optical distributed
antenna systems for medium to large facilities.
Several innovative software functions, such as an embedded spectrum analyzer
for setup and interference logging, and uplink muting, are available through
optional software keys. In addition, Andrew Solutions provides A.I.M.O.S., a comprehensive
OMC. The implemented standard SNMP-based MIB also allows easy integration into
a third-party OMC.The Node A is available in software optimized platformsfor
public safety, commercial, or mixed applications.
Performance
Assurance The patented architecture utilizes state-of-the-art technology
to offer significantly higher dynamic range and processing power than any other
digital repeater on the market. The high dynamic range allows operation in the
presence of strong transmitters/interferers without the need for external filtering
or attenuation. Internal filters are constructed on the fly through the user
interface to adapt to new requirements or changes in the outdoor environment,
without the need todownload external files.
When using the advanced filtering capabilities of the Node A only desired
signals are transmitted, which results in optimum utilization of the Node As
output power capacity. While amplifying the desired signals, the undesired signals
are not amplified by the Node A and potential interference issues are mitigated.
The resulting coverage footprint is greatly increased and is not affected by
changes in the outside RF environment. Also, with the undesired signal levels
significantly reduced, the potential of nearby base station sites degrading
coverage is eliminated.
The high power RF cards make use of an advanced feedforward power amplifier
technology which drastically reduces power consumption and heat dissipation.
The lower power consumption means increased system reliability, and reduced
thermal loading on the equipment room and decreased battery backup requirements.
The Node A is fully compliant with all applicable regulatory standards (e.g.,
FCC, ETSI, IC, etc.).

Fast System Setup and Operation Repeater configuration and setup
is performed through an intuitive auto setup wizard. Context sensitive help
screens greatly reduce setup time and reliance on bulky and expensive test equipment.
Individual channels or band segments can be set up independently in either gain
or power mode, which is particularly useful in public safety or multi-operator
applications where the donor signals are received at significantly different
levels.
In addition to the normal alarm reporting, Node A includes advanced QoS measurements
and reports such as inbound and outbound channel power, pilot power and RSSI
to facilitate rapid setup and to verify on-going operation. All repeater functions
are accessible locally or remotely using circuitswitch or packet data wireless
modems integrated in the Node A chassis.
- Supports up to four frequency bands
in a single chassis with fully integrated
multi-band combiner and modem
for remote monitoring and control.
- Software-based platform enables
on-the-fly filter changes and development
of new features and capabilities
without expensive hardware
upgrades.
- Channel and band selective automatic gain/power control for
multi-operator and public safety
applications.
- Available in both medium and high power classes to enhance coverage
in a wide range of facility foot prints
to optimize total system cost.
- Intuitive auto setup wizard and help
screens for easy system configuration,
minimizing setup time and
reliance on expensive and bulky
test equipment.
- Advanced QoS measurements and reports, including inbound and outbound measurement of channel
power/pilot power/RSSI to facilitate set up and verify ongoing system operation.
- Remote alarming through SNMP or SMS using wireless data.
- Seamless integration with other Andrew Solutions
products (e.g., ION™-B/
ION™-M).
- Rated for both indoor and outdoor use with versatile rack mount, wall mount, or pole mounting options.
